Sea Mar Community Health Centers, a Federally Qualified Health Center (FQHC) founded in 1978, is a community-based organization committed to providing quality, comprehensive health, human, housing, educational and cultural services to diverse communities, specializing in service to Latinos in Washington State. Sea Mar proudly serves all persons without regard to race, ethnicity, immigration status, gender, or sexual orientation, and regardless of ability to pay for services. Sea Mar's network of services includes more than 90 medical, dental, and behavioral health clinics and a wide variety of nutritional, social, and educational services. Position Summary:

Bellingham Visions, is looking for a full-time graveyard/night shift Cook for our youth treatment center. Visions is a unique inpatient treatment facility for female youth ages 14 to 17. We have been providing intensive chemical dependency services to youth since 1999.

Under the direction of the Program Manager, will help oversee the kitchen/dinning operations of this center. This includes food ordering, preparation, placement of shipment, and other duties as needed relative to kitchen functions. A person with the ability to take direction, as well as lead a team is ideal. The cleanliness of the kitchen space, presentation of food, as well as taste are all an important function of this position. This position will assist in maintaining a positive team like environment.

Duties & responsibilities:  Ensure equipment is maintained and work areas are clean, safe and orderly. Strictly adhere to procedures regarding infection control, food borne illness prevention, harmful chemical handling, fire, safety and sanitation, promptly addressing any transgression. Ensure food is prepared in a nutritional, appetizing fashion, and presented in an attractive manner. Requires production of two entrees for the proper number of residents of the center. Also must see that appropriate snacks are available to residents with special dietary needs. 

Qualifications: 

  • Must be formally trained in the culinary arts, or have equivalent experience in a kitchen setting.

  • Must have Food Safety and Sanitation Training.

  • Food Handlers permit required.

  • High School Diploma or GED preferred.

  • English required. Bilingual in English/Spanish preferred but not required.
